How To Properly Store And Cook Meat
Meat is consumed every day by millions of people around the world and is one of the most frequently found items in freezers of the majority of households.
Meat can used as a main ingredient in just about any dish that you can think of and is part of every day recipes like lasagna, tacos, hamburgers, casserole, and so on. When cooking meat it is important to keep a few things in mind in order to provide the most healthy and sanitary meal possible. It's important to remember that meat needs to be refrigerated properly in order to prevent spoiling from occurring due to being stored in too warm of conditions for an extended period of time. If your meat spoils, then it is contaminated to the point where it is no longer safe for you to consume and should be thrown out. This is why proper refrigeration or even freezing is so important. It keeps the meat safe and free from harmful substances. If you cannot freeze the meat you have purchased, you should keep in mind that it is generally not recommend that you refrigerate it more than a couple days before cooking it. If you wait longer than that, bacteria will begin to collect on ...
... the meat and it will be unsafe for you to consume. So it is possible to store it without freezing it, but it is not recommend, especially if it is going to be for an extended amount of time. If you can freeze it, you'll be able to store it for a much longer time and you'll not have to worry about it going bad. You must remember that even if you store meat properly, it can still collect bacteria and other harmful organisms so you must properly cook it. This is done so by controlling the temperature at which it is cooked. There are varying reports, but typically meat should be cooked at 180 degrees or higher for an extended period of time in order to remove or kill off any harmful bacteria or other substances that may have collected during its shelf life. This prevents you from becoming sick because of those harmful substances and ensures that your overall health is safe so long as you cook it properly. When dealing with meat, it is important to remember that it be stored properly which means freezing it if at all possible and then thawing it when it is needed. Otherwise, if you cannot freeze it and plan on consuming meat right away, it is generally a safe bet to cook it as soon as possible. When cooking meat, keep in mind that you need to cook it at a certain temperature for a sustained period of time. Following these tips will ensure that your meat has been stored and cooked properly and you can enjoy your meal without any worries.
